In Dulci Jubilo (Concert Band with Optional Choir - Score and Parts) - Noble & Rutter
One night in 1328, the German mystic and Dominican monk Henrich Suso (or Seuse) had a vision in which he joined angels dancing as the angels sang to him Nun singet und seid froh or In Dulci Jubilo. In Suso's biography (or perhaps autobiography), it was written: Now this same angel came up to the Servant [Suso] brightly, and said that God had sent him down to him, to bring him heavenly joys amid his sufferings; adding that he must cast off all his sorrows from his mind and bear them company, and that he must also dance with them in heavenly fashion. Then they drew the Servant by the hand into the dance, and the youth began a joyous song about the infant Jesus, which runs thus: 'In dulci jubilo', etc. In Dulci Jubilo is among the oldest and most famous of the macaronic songs, one which combines Latin and a vernacular language such as English or German. Five hundred years later, this carol became the inspiration for the 1853 English paraphrase by John Mason Neale, Good Christian Men, Rejoice. Perhaps the earliest English version appeared c.1540. That popularity has endured for nearly 700 years. It's the rare contemporary collection of Christmas carols that doesn't contain a carol based on this ancient jewel.

Sunscapes (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Wilson, Chandler L.
This exciting work depicts the lively and sunny nature of the state of Florida. Opening with a brilliant and majestic section highlighting the state's bright and vibrant culture, a flowing melody follows, representing the calming winds and consistent breeze of the state. Dance is a large part of Florida's culture, especially in its southern region, and the 7/8 rhythm captures an Afro-Latin style dance movement. The chorale/hymn section is based on the "Florida Song," which is a traditional school song of many schools, including Florida A&M in Tallahassee. The work then recapitulates and moves toward a driving and joyful conclusion. An excellent contest/festival work! Duration: 4.45

Three English Folk Dances (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Curnow, James
This nicely paced and skilfully orchestrated suite characterises the three main categories of ancient English folk dances. The opening Sword Dance is lively in nature and contrasts with the WaltzSong style of the second movement. The concluding movement is a Morris Dance, typified by a rustic nature and dancers with pads of bells to accentuate the rhythm. The result is an elegant work for band with vibrancy and energy.Duration: 4:30

Sinfonietta (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Wiffin, Rob
Sinfonietta is a challenging, extended work for symphonic wind band in three movements. The first two, Dance with the Devil and A Glimpse of Paradise are a transition from dark to light; Dance with the Devil is aggressive and occasionally macabre whereas A Glimpse of Paradise is serene. The final movement, Reyes Magos, is the joyous fiesta of the Three Kings. Sinfonietta is technically and expressively demanding but is written within the realms of tonal language.

The Loco-Motion (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Goffin & King - Miura, Hideaki
The Loco-motion was the hippest dance routine to hit the clubs in the 1960's. In contrast to many songwriters who write songs after a trend has taken off, singer/songwriter partners and couple Gerry Goffin and Carole King wrote the song that kicked off the entire dance song craze. Little Eva was the first of several artists to reach the top of the US charts with this hit in 1962. Let your band rise to new heights with Hideaki Miura's funky arrangement!Duration: 3:45

Dances of Time (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Johnson, Stuart
Dances of Time was commissioned by the National School Band Association and first performed on 10 June 2000 at the Adrian Boult Hall, Birmingham Conservatoire, University of Central England, by the Aldridge School Wind Band , conducted by the composer. Time Present, Past and Future.... the melodic themes of this dance travel from the 5/4 meter of the present day, to the 3/4 waltzes of the past, to the 6/8 accented phrases of the future. Players will recognize the themes as they explore the variations and new meters to each dance.
